Logging Off Facebook on a Computer

If you’re using Facebook on a computer and want to log out, follow these steps for a seamless process:

  1. Click on the arrow icon located at the top right corner of the Facebook page.
  2. Scroll down and click on “Settings & Privacy,” then select “Settings.”
  3. Choose “Password and Security” from the menu on the left side of the screen.
  4. Under the “Where You’re Logged In” section, locate the session you wish to end.
  5. Click on the three dots next to the session and select “Log Out.”

Logging Off Facebook on a Phone or Tablet

For those using Facebook on a phone or tablet, the process of logging out may vary slightly. Here’s how you can log off Facebook on your mobile device:

  1. Tap on the three horizontal lines or the arrow icon in the top right corner of the Facebook app.
  2. Scroll down and tap on “Settings & Privacy,” then select “Settings.”
  3. Tap on “Security and Login” and then go to “Where You’re Logged In.”
  4. Find the active session you want to end and tap on it.
  5. Finally, tap on “Log Out” to successfully log off that session.

Additional Tips for Account Security

Aside from logging out after each session, here are some additional tips to enhance the security of your Facebook account:

  • Enable two-factor authentication for an extra layer of security.
  • Regularly review your active sessions and log out of any unfamiliar devices.
  • Use a strong and unique password for your Facebook account.
